PostgreSQL cloud native High Availability and more.
APACHE-2.0 License
Bot releases are hidden (Show)
and many other changes.
A big Thank You to everybody who contributed to this release!
Published by sgotti over 4 years ago
and many other changes.
A big Thank You to everybody who contributed to this release!
Published by sgotti almost 5 years ago
and many other changes.
A big Thank You to everybody who contributed to this release!
Published by sgotti about 5 years ago
stolonctl register
command was added to set service discovery information about keepers to an external service (currently only consul) (#557)and many other changes.
stolonctl clusterdata
command has been split into two subcommands:
stolonctl clusterdata read
which will be used to read the current clusterdata.stolonctl clusterdata write
which will be used to write the new clusterdata into the new store.A big Thank You to everybody who contributed to this release:
Published by sgotti about 6 years ago
stolonctl
command to force fail a keeper (#546)archiveRecoverySettings
in the cluster spec of a standby cluster. One of the possible use cases is to feed the standby cluster only with archived logs without streaming replication. (See Upgrade Notes) (#543)pg_hba.conf
to avoid unneeded postgres instance reloads (#558)recovery_target_action
to promote when using recovery target settings #545)pg_hba.conf
when SUReplAccessStrict
mode was enabled (#520)and many other bug fixes and documentation improvements.
Thanks to everybody who contributed to this release.
standbySettings
option as been replaced by the standbyConfig
option. Internally it can contain two fields standbySettings
and archiveRecoverySettings
(see the clusterspec doc with the descriptors of this new option). If you're updating a standby cluster, BEFORE starting it you should update, using stolonctl
, the clusterspec with the new standbyConfig
option.Published by sgotti over 6 years ago
additionalMasterReplicationSlots
option will now be prefixed with the stolon_
string to let users be able to manually create/drop custom replication slots (See Upgrade Notes) (#531)defaultSUReplAccessMode
is strict
(#520)and many other bug fixes and documentation improvements.
Thanks to everybody who contributed to this release:
Alexandre Assouad, Lothar Gesslein, @nseyvet
additionalMasterReplicationSlots
option will now be prefixed with the stolon_
string to let users be able to manually create/drop custom replication slots (they shouldn't start with stolon_
). Users of these feature should upgrade all the references to these replication slots adding the stolon_
prefix.Published by sgotti over 6 years ago
component
label instead of the app
label (See Upgrade Notes) (#469)Thanks to everybody who contributed to this release:
Bill Helgeson, Niklas Hambüchen, Sylvere Richard, Tyler Kellen
app
to component
. When upgrading you should update the various resource descriptors setting the k8s component name (stolon-keeper
, stolon-sentinel
, stolon-proxy
) inside the component
label instead of the app
label.election loop error {"error": "102: Not a file ...
you should stop all the sentinels and remove the wrong dir using etcdctl rmdir /stolon/cluster/$STOLONCLUSTER/sentinel-leader
where $STOLONCLUSTER
should be substituted with the stolon cluster name (remember to set ETCDCTL_API=2
).Published by sgotti over 6 years ago
Thanks to everybody who contributed to this release:
Pierre Alexandre Assouad, Arun Babu Neelicattu, Sergey Kim
Published by sgotti over 6 years ago
--log-color
is provided (#416)--store-prefix
(#425)stolonctl status
errors (#426)Thanks to everybody who contributed to this release:
Pierre Fersing, Dmitry Andreev
Published by sgotti over 6 years ago
removekeeper
command to stolonctl (#383)and many other bug fixes and documentation improvements.
Thanks to everybody who contributed to this release:
AmberBee, @emded, Pierre Fersing
Published by sgotti about 7 years ago
clusterdata
command to dump the current clusterdata saved in the store (#318)--log-level
argument to stolon commands (deprecating --debug
) (#298)and many other bug fixes and documentation improvements
Thanks to everybody who contributed to this release:
Albert Vaca, @emded, Niklas Hambüchen, Tim Heckman
Published by sgotti over 7 years ago
This version introduces various interesting new features (like support for upcoming PostgreSQL 10 and standby cluster) and different bug fixes.
synchronous_standby_names
when using synchronous replication with two or more synchronous standbys (#264)and many other
Thanks to everybody who contributed to this release:
Alexander Ermolaev, Dario Nieuwenhuis, Euan Kemp, Ivan Sim, Jasper Siepkes, Niklas Hambüchen, Sajal Kayan
Published by sgotti almost 8 years ago
This version is a big step forward previous releases and provides many new features and a better cluster management.
Many other improvements and bug fixes
Published by sgotti almost 8 years ago
Some cleanups and changes in preparation for release v0.5.0 that will receive a big refactor (with different breaking changes) needed to bring a lot of new features.
Published by sgotti about 8 years ago
--initial-cluster-config
option has been added to the stolon-sentinel
to provide an initial cluster configuration (#107).--discovery-type
option has been added to the stolon-sentinel
to choose if keeper discovery should be done using the store or kubernetes (#129).stolon-keeper
for setting postgres superuser, replication and initial superuser usernames and passwords (#136).Thanks to all the contributors!
Published by sgotti almost 9 years ago
Docker images (the same used in the kubernetes example can be found on docker hub